#7e163a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7e163a is composed of 49.4% red, 8.6%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.5% magenta, 54%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 339.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 29%. #7e163a color hex could be obtained by blending #fc2c74 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#7e163a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7e163a has RGB values of R:126, G:22,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.54,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8263226.

Shades and Tints of #7e163a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090204 is the darkest color, while #fef7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e163a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b494a is the less saturated color, while #8f0535 is the most saturated one.
